Pronunciation: /pɪts/
Meaning: deep holes or depressions in the ground

This meaning refers to large or deep holes in the earth or another surface.

The road was full of deep pits.

Workers dug pits for the foundations.

Pronunciation: /pɪts/
Meaning: places where minerals or stone are extracted

This meaning refers to excavations or mines used for extracting coal, stone, or other materials.

The region once had several coal pits.

Workers descended into the mining pits.

Pronunciation: /pɪts/
Meaning: hard stones or seeds inside certain fruits

This mainly North American meaning refers to the hard central stones of fruits such as peaches, cherries, and plums.

Remove the cherry pits before cooking.

The peaches had unusually large pits.

Pronunciation: /pɪts/
Meaning: recessed work areas beside a motor-racing track

In motor racing, the pits are the areas where vehicles stop for fuel, repairs, tires, and adjustments.

The driver returned to the pits for new tires.

Mechanics waited in the pits.

Pronunciation: /pɪts/
Meaning: sets people, teams, or forces against each other

This is the third-person singular form of pit and means placing opponents in competition or conflict.

The contest pits experienced players against beginners.

The debate pits two competing theories against each other.

Pronunciation: /pɪts/
Meaning: removes the stone or seed from a fruit

This verb meaning refers to taking the hard central stone out of fruit.

She pits the cherries before baking the pie.

The machine pits thousands of olives each hour.
